Cocoberry is located in New Delhi, India on Shop no - 37 , lower ground floor, near Subash Jeweller, West Patel Nagar, Patel Nagar. Cocoberry is rated 5 out of 5 in the category frozen yogurt shop in India.
Address
Shop no - 37 , lower ground floor, near Subash Jeweller, West Patel Nagar, Patel Nagar